Contracts
Distribution
Bridge
Website
Electra Protocol Blockchain, Multi Layer Explorer
Search
Supply:
18,348,292,742
Lastest Block:
2,002,904
Utxos:
1,982,785
Nodes:
304
OmniXEP Contracts:
281
Block details
[STAKE]
18/12/2025 08:07:28 UTC
Txid
145c915c9ba90c5ee4e53bf68f303e0b2b9e90d5ad8169b51a1ea1d7767293bb
Block
1,963,422
Block hash
dce4b0266e28d419d40a9c29fec648248e1a4695009ee6332b7d2b60ada6c1f0
Stake amount
190.43039741 XEP
Sender
ep1qx73wnkrk5lkp6r4rw3z2d78ruwz9w2msvuwll4
Recipient
ep1qx73wnkrk5lkp6r4rw3z2d78ruwz9w2msvuwll4
(2,160,229.76884745 XEP)